Millennials are unattached to organized politics/religion, connected by social media and burdened by debt and distrustful of people. Millennials don’t value marriage yet they are optimistic about the future. Millennials are the most racially diverse generation. They have plenty of second and third generation Asians, Blacks and Hispanics, so their generation is seeing more of a diverse community. Not everyone however has been raised the same, and even sharing the same pop culture and media, does not guarantee agreement on fundamental opinions, especially when it comes to politics.
